HAYDN
Horn Trios Trio di Bassetto [ K617 / CD - released 23/Aug/2010 ] These trios, recorded here for the first time on basset-horn, come from the prodigious series that Haydn wrote for Prince Nicolaus Esterházy, an enthusiastic player of the string baryton. |
